It snowed where?


AP Photo by Alex Brandon

It snowed in New Orleans today?!

They get streetcars, they get snow… New Orleans is so lucky. 🙁

Update: What the what!? Houston has streetcars and snow too!


AP Photo/Houston Chronicle, Sharon Steinmann via

Where are our streetcars, where is our snow? 🙁

, ,

One Response to It snowed where?

  1. Jen Coleslaw December 11, 2008 at 8:36 pm #

    and look at all those damn trees too!

Leave a Reply